The MinMax Algorithm: A Core Concept in Game Theory

MinMax is a decision-making algorithm used to determine the best course of action in situations where multiple possible outcomes are possible. It works by evaluating the potential outcomes of each possible move and choosing the one that maximizes the minimum possible outcome. This approach ensures that the player is always prepared for the worst-case scenario, making it an essential component of game theory.

Min Max in Data Analysis and Business Decision Making

The concept of Min Max has significant applications in data analysis and business decision-making. In data analysis, Min Max is used to identify the minimum and maximum values in a dataset, which can help in understanding the distribution of data, detecting outliers, and making informed business decisions. On the other hand, in business decision-making, Min Max is used to optimize business processes, minimize costs, and maximize returns on investment.

Applications of Min Max in Data Analysis

Min Max is widely used in data analysis to perform various tasks such as:

  • Detecting outliers: Min Max can help detect outliers in a dataset, which can be essential in identifying anomalies or errors that need to be corrected.
  • Understanding data distribution: By identifying the minimum and maximum values in a dataset, Min Max can help understand the distribution of data, which can aid in making informed business decisions.
  • Data normalization: Min Max is used to normalize data, which is essential in machine learning algorithms and data analysis.
  • Forecasting: Min Max can be used to forecast future trends and make predictions about business outcomes.

For instance, in the retail industry, Min Max can be used to analyze sales data and identify the minimum and maximum sales figures, which can help retailers understand the distribution of sales and make informed decisions about purchasing and inventory management.
